McDonald’s offering new chicken sandwiches next month

CHICAGO (UPI) -- McDonald's announced Monday it will start serving three new chicken sandwiches starting February 24 -- to further compete with chains like Wendy's that more heavily promote chicken. The new sandwiches include the Crispy Chicken Sandwich topped with crinkle-cut pickles, the spicy chicken with spicy pepper sauce and pickles, and the deluxe served with lettuce, Roma tomatoes, and mayonnaise. Illinois businesses prepare another minimum wage increase

SPRINGFIELD (The Center Square) – With the new year, Illinois will see another minimum wage hike on Jan. 1. The state’s minimum wage goes up to $11 for hourly workers. Tip-earning workers will also earn $6.60 hourly, with youth workers getting a bump up to $8.50 hourly. Gov. J.B.
